Parliamentarians have on Wednesday voted to extend the ongoing session until next Thursday.

The motion to extend the third, and last session, of the People’s Majlis passed with 70 votes in favour, with one present member voting against.

According to parliamentary procedure, the third session is to be held from 27th August to the end of November.

Three bills have been proposed by pro-government MPs this week; an amendment repealing age limits on presidency, and to amend the Goods and Service Act so as to slash taxes on sanitary products, and a law on the ‘legal profession’ that proposes establishment of a bar association.

Two of these bills have been passed, and the ‘legal profession’ act has been forwarded for parliamentary review.

Opposition MPs have also submitted two constitutional amendments, which are in committee review. The Majlis is also to deliberate on a motion to remove current Prosecutor General Aishath Bisham.
